Volodymyr Chernenko's Ballada Ukrainian Pattern for bassoon and piano The movement is bisected byWritten in 2024 for our Slava Ukraini editor Zachary Senick, Volodymyr Chernenkos Ballada Ukrainian Pattern adds a bouncy, delightful and accessible gem to the bassoons chamber music repertoire. Taking the form of a rondo, the A section has the energy of a Hopak dance, exploring the bassoons low register in a playful way, while the B section contrasts with a nostalgic ballad that blends seamlessly back into the Hopak theme.
